What is the average salary in Saint Charles, MO?
Job seekers in Saint Charles, MO, can expect competitive salaries across various industries. The average yearly salary stands at $58,290, offering a solid financial foundation. This figure reflects the diverse economic opportunities available in the area.
Salaries vary by industry, with some sectors offering higher pay than others. For example, those in the highest-paying jobs earn around $149,270 annually, while the lowest-paying jobs average about $28,250 per year. This range provides a broad spectrum of earning potentials, catering to different career aspirations and skill levels.

How does the cost of living in Saint Charles, MO compare to the national average?

The cost of living index in Saint Charles, Missouri, shows that residents experience a slightly lower cost of living compared to the nationwide average. The housing index stands at 90, which means housing costs are 10% lower than the national average. This reduction can be a significant benefit for those looking to settle in Saint Charles, as it offers more affordable housing options.
Additionally, the groceries index is 95, which is 5% lower than the national average. This means that grocery expenses in Saint Charles are more economical, providing another avenue for savings. Utilities in Saint Charles are priced at 88, which is 12% lower than the national average, offering further savings for residents. Transportation costs are at 92, which is 8% lower than the national average, making commuting more affordable. Healthcare costs are slightly higher, at 97, which is 3% above the national average, but still relatively close to the norm. Miscellaneous expenses are at 93, which is 7% lower than the national average, rounding out the overall cost of living in Saint Charles as being more favorable compared to the nationwide average.
